India clinched the five-match T20I series against New Zealand with a thumping 4-1 margin. It was a clinical performance from the hosts, just before the start of the T20 World Cup 2026.
The series was the last T20I assignment for both the teams ahead of the marquee event, and they left no stone unturned. While it was a breathtaking display of power hitting from the batters, there were some bowlers who were successful in picking up wickets in high-scoring affairs.
Here are the top 3 wicket-takers from the T20I series between India and New Zealand:
3. Mitchell Santner
Even though the New Zealand skipper was not at his absolute best, he managed to be one of the top three wicket-takers in the series. Santner shone in New Zealand's sole victory in the series, taking three wickets for just 26 runs from his four overs.
Mitchell Santner finished as third-highest wicket-taker of the series, picking up five wickets in as many innings, albeit a high economy rate of 11.86. For the most part of the series, he was not able to complete his quota of four overs, majorly because of the presence of two lefties, Ishan Kishan and Abhishek Sharma.
